What is a Agent Registered?

A registered agent is the appointed person or entity that is responsible for receiving legally binding paperwork as well as important government correspondence on behalf of an business. This role is crucial part in companies, such as corporations along with limited liability companies (LLCs), as it guarantees those businesses remain compliant with state regulations while can be properly notified of all legal proceedings and formal communications. Each state requires businesses to appoint one registered agent to maintain good standing and fulfill their statutory obligations.

The registered agent acts as the official point of contact for service of process, meaning they receive documents such as lawsuits, subpoenas, and other legal notices. Such a service is essential for ensuring that businesses do not miss critical legal notices while also can respond in an timely manner. In addition, many registered agent providers provide additional services that may include compliance reminders as well as document handling, improving the operational efficiency of the business.

Value of Agent Services

Registered agents play a critical role in ensuring that a business stays in compliance with government rules. They serve as a official point of contact for legal and official documents, which includes process service documents. registered agent service with same-day filing is essential for businesses as it helps avoid legal defaults due to overlooked notifications, thereby protecting the company’s legal standing. By selecting a trustworthy registered agent, businesses can make certain that they are informed of any legal matters promptly and can react in a timely manner.

Furthermore, registered agents assist ensure a business's secrecy and confidentiality. By acting as the official point for legal documents, they stop public disclosure of the business owner's private data. This is especially advantageous for business proprietors who may operate from home. With qualified registered agents providing a registered office solution, companies can operate with a level of standards that enhances their public image and fosters trustworthiness in the eyes of customers.

In conclusion, registered agents streamline compliance management for businesses. They often supply supplementary services such as annual report filings, compliance reminders, and agent consultation services. This proactive approach removes the administrative burden from business owners who may not be familiar with legal requirements, letting them to dedicate their attention on development and day-to-day tasks. By making use of registered agent solutions, businesses can navigate regulatory issues more effectively and minimize the risk of noncompliance.

Costs and Fees of Registered Agent Services

When evaluating registered agent providers, understanding the related expenses is crucial for companies of any size. Generally, the fees for utilizing a registered agent service can differ significantly based on factors such as the company's location, the level of service provided, and whether you opt for local or national registered agent services. Typically, businesses can anticipate to incur anywhere from $500 to $700 annually. More affordable registered agent options are accessible as well, with some services priced around $150 a year, making it accessible for small enterprises and organizations.

Additionally, companies should be mindful of any extra charges that may be applicable. For illustration, registered agent renewal charges can sometimes mount if the provider includes supplementary compliance services or legal document management options. Moreover, if a business needs to alter its registered agent or apply for foreign qualification, more charges may be relevant. Planning for these potential costs will help ensure that businesses remain within regulations without facing unforeseen financial burdens.

Regulatory Compliance and Regulatory Obligations

Designated agents play a pivotal role in ensuring that businesses meet their compliance responsibilities. One of the primary duties is to receive and manage legal documents, such as subpoenas or notifications, on behalf of the business. This function is crucial as it ensures that organizations are promptly informed of any lawsuits or regulatory actions or compliance obligations, allowing them to take action in a timely manner and avoid legal consequences or fines. By acting as the official point of contact for legal notices, official agents help maintain the transparency and stability of business operations.

In addition to processing legal documents, official agents are responsible for maintaining accurate and current records for their customers. This includes ensuring that corporate filings and mandatory reports are submitted on time, in line with state regulations. Inability to comply with these regulations can lead to penalties, loss of good standing status, or even the dissolution of the organization. Thus, businesses rely on official agent services to simplify legal compliance, making it easier to navigate the complexities of corporate governance and regulatory frameworks.
